Massachusetts is home to a very strong job market for Telecommunications Technicians. The state's key industries — Healthcare, Education, Technology — generate significant demand for skilled professionals. At $81,224 per year, Massachusetts's Telecommunications Technician salaries are 30.0% higher than the national average.
The cost of living in Massachusetts (index: 1.3) justifies the higher pay scale. Entry-level professionals in Massachusetts can expect to earn $53,547–$68,679, while experienced Telecommunications Technicians can command $102,726–$115,390.
Looking ahead, the Telecommunications Technician profession in Massachusetts is projected to grow at 3.5% annually. Major employers are actively hiring, and the state's investment in Healthcare continues to drive new opportunities for qualified candidates.
